EDA技術(shù)的設(shè)計軟件有哪些?如何進(jìn)行使用?
EDA技術(shù)是指電子設(shè)計自動化技術(shù),其設(shè)計軟件包括電子電路設(shè)計與仿真工具、PCB設(shè)計軟件、FPGA設(shè)計軟件等。電子電路設(shè)計與仿真工具包括SPICE、EWB、Matlab、SystemView等。其中,SPICE是由美國加州大學(xué)推出的電路分析仿真軟件,是20世紀(jì)80年代世界上應(yīng)用最廣的電路設(shè)計軟件,1998年被定為美國國家標(biāo)準(zhǔn)。SPICE可以進(jìn)行電路仿真、激勵建立、溫度與噪聲分析、模擬控制、波形輸出、數(shù)據(jù)輸出等,精確的仿真結(jié)果對于驗(yàn)證設(shè)計的正確性和可靠性至關(guān)重要。EWB是Interactive Image Technologies Ltd 在20世紀(jì)90年代初推出的電路仿真軟件,功能強(qiáng)大且直觀易用。Matlab則是一款廣泛使用的數(shù)學(xué)計算軟件,包含了完整的函數(shù)集用來對圖像信號處理、控制系統(tǒng)設(shè)計等進(jìn)行設(shè)計和分析。
PCB設(shè)計軟件包括Altium Designer、PADS等。這些軟件可以進(jìn)行原理圖設(shè)計、PCB布局布線、信號完整性分析等,是電子系統(tǒng)設(shè)計的重要工具。
FPGA設(shè)計軟件包括Xilinx ISE、Vivado,Intel Quartus II等。這些軟件支持硬件描述語言(如VHDL或Verilog)的設(shè)計輸入,可以將設(shè)計轉(zhuǎn)換為實(shí)際的硬件電路,進(jìn)行功能仿真和下載到FPGA進(jìn)行實(shí)際測試。
使用這些EDA設(shè)計軟件需要具備一定的電子技術(shù)和計算機(jī)操作基礎(chǔ),對于初學(xué)者可以參考相關(guān)的教程和資料進(jìn)行學(xué)習(xí)。在實(shí)際使用中,這些軟件通常都有詳細(xì)的用戶手冊和使用指南,可以幫助用戶更好地掌握其使用方法。同時,EDA工具也在不斷發(fā)展和更新,需要及時關(guān)注軟件的更新和升級信息。
常用的EDA軟件包括以下這些:
Altium Designer:這是一款包含原理圖設(shè)計、PCB設(shè)計、FPGA設(shè)計等功能的綜合性EDA軟件,由Altium公司出品。
Mentor Graphics:這是一款包含電路仿真、PCB設(shè)計、FPGA設(shè)計等多個方面的EDA軟件,由Mentor Graphics公司出品。
Cadence:這是一款綜合性的EDA軟件,包括電路仿真、PCB設(shè)計、芯片設(shè)計等多個方面,由Cadence公司出品。
Protel:這是一款早期的電路板設(shè)計軟件,由Protel公司出品,現(xiàn)在已經(jīng)逐漸被其他更為先進(jìn)的EDA軟件所取代。
OrCAD:這是一款電路仿真軟件,由Cadence公司出品,現(xiàn)在已經(jīng)逐漸被其他更為先進(jìn)的EDA軟件所取代。
PSpice:這是一款用于模擬和驗(yàn)證電路設(shè)計的EDA工具,由Cadence公司出品。
EAGLE:這是一款易用的PCB設(shè)計工具,適用于小規(guī)模電路設(shè)計和制造,由Cadence公司出品。
PowerLogic/PowerPCB:這是一款早期的電路板設(shè)計軟件,由Mentor Graphics公司出品,現(xiàn)在已經(jīng)逐漸被其他更為先進(jìn)的EDA軟件所取代。
PADs/Expedition:這是一款電路板設(shè)計軟件,由Mentor Graphics公司出品,現(xiàn)在已經(jīng)逐漸被其他更為先進(jìn)的EDA軟件所取代。
這些EDA軟件的功能和應(yīng)用范圍各不相同,根據(jù)實(shí)際需求和不同領(lǐng)域選擇合適的EDA軟件是很重要的。
EDA的使用方法因具體軟件而異,一般可以分為以下步驟:
安裝和啟動EDA軟件:首先需要在計算機(jī)上安裝所選的EDA軟件,然后啟動軟件。
設(shè)計輸入:使用EDA軟件進(jìn)行設(shè)計需要一定的電子技術(shù)和計算機(jī)操作基礎(chǔ)。設(shè)計輸入通常包括原理圖設(shè)計和硬件描述語言(如VHDL或Verilog)的編寫等。
編譯和仿真:在完成設(shè)計輸入后,需要使用EDA軟件對設(shè)計進(jìn)行編譯和仿真。編譯通常會將設(shè)計轉(zhuǎn)換為可執(zhí)行的二進(jìn)制文件,而仿真則可以對設(shè)計進(jìn)行測試和驗(yàn)證。
下載和測試:最后,將編譯好的程序下載到目標(biāo)設(shè)備(如FPGA)中進(jìn)行實(shí)際測試。在實(shí)際測試中,也需要對設(shè)計進(jìn)行調(diào)試和優(yōu)化,以滿足實(shí)際需要。
需要注意的是,EDA軟件的使用方法比較復(fù)雜,初學(xué)者需要有一定的電子技術(shù)和計算機(jī)操作基礎(chǔ)。同時,EDA軟件也在不斷發(fā)展和更新,需要及時關(guān)注軟件的更新和升級信息。對于不同的應(yīng)用場景和需求,也需要選擇不同的EDA軟件和工具,以達(dá)到最佳的設(shè)計效果。